How Counterfeit Money is Detected
Watermarks and Security Threads: These are embedded in authentic banknotes and are difficult to reproduce.
Microprinting: Tiny text that is readable only under magnification.
Color-Shifting Ink: This alters color when the note is slanted.
Raised Print: Genuine notes have a tactile feel due to the raised ink used in printing.
Serial Numbers: Counterfeit notes often have identification numbers that are duplicated, non-sequential, or missing out on completely.
The Bitcoin Scam Landscape
Bitcoin, being a decentralized and pseudonymous currency, has actually become a popular choice for fraudsters. The privacy it provides can make it harder for law enforcement to track deals, however it is not untraceable. Bitcoin deals are recorded on a public ledger called the blockchain, which can provide valuable details to authorities investigating prohibited activities.
